The legal battle between Apple and Epic Games heats up as a federal judge lambasts Apple for failing to comply with mandated App Store reforms. In separate rulings, the court highlighted deliberate falsehoods about its 27% commission fee, setting the stage for potential further legal and regulatory backlash.

In a spirited exchange that’s as dramatic as a tech thriller, Nvidia and Anthropic are at odds over US export restrictions on AI chips destined for China. The dispute pits national security concerns against economic ambitions, with both camps trading barbs in a high-stakes debate over future technological competitiveness. More...
